Francisco Lopez wrote:
This may happen because of DEP - Data Execution Prevention. I had this happen with both MSOffice 2003/2007 under XP.
Resolution: 1. System Props > Advanced > Performance [Settings] > Data Execution Prevention 2. Turn on DEP for all except. 3. Check and/or Add Microsoft Office Outlook.
Outlook does not crash anymore on startup.
